Easter is a “movable feast,” meaning it jumps around the calendar every year.  Calculating what that date will be in any given year gets complicated.  Easter has to be on a Sunday.  It also needs to correlate somehow with the Jewish Passsover, which is determined by a lunar calendar (based on the phases of the moon), whereas we use a solar calendar (based on our planet’s position in relation to the sun).

As the Wikipedia article on the subject explains, “Easter is celebrated on the first Sunday after the Paschal full moon, which is the first full moon on or after 21 March (a fixed approximation of the March equinox). Determining this date in advance requires a correlation between the lunar months and the solar year, while also accounting for the month, date, and weekday of the Julian or Gregorian calendar.”  The article goes on to discuss “the complexity of the algorithm,” giving different formulas and ways of calculating Easter math.
